Staff Machine Learning Engineer

 
RemoteMid-levelSenior
🇺🇸 United States
💰Equity
Machine Learning Developer
Software development

About Daydream

Daydream is a dynamic and innovative fashion technology startup poised to revolutionize the industry. Backed by substantial funding, we blend cutting-edge AI technology with the largest fashion catalog to create unique experiences for our customers. Our team is driven by creativity, passion, and a commitment to shaping the future of shopping.

About the role

As a Machine Learning Engineer at Daydream, you will help transform fashion retail with AI. This role requires a unique blend of strong software engineering skills, deep machine learning expertise, and an intense focus on delivering a great experience for the user. You will match users to an amazing look by building industry leading search, recommendations, and retrieval augmented generation (RAG). You’ll partner with data science, engineering, and product teams to bring cutting-edge AI solutions to life.

As a startup, we need MLEs that love wearing multiple hats: some weeks you’ll be a data scientist, others a backend engineer.

What you’ll do:

  • Research
    • Innovate unparalleled fashion search, discovery, and computer vision techniques
    • Contribute to company AI research initiatives and potential patent applications
    • User-centric and product-centric focus - build tech to solve real user problems
  • Production
    • Build, deploy, and optimize production-ready, scalable backend services and ML systems, tightly integrated into a responsive and polished product
    • Implement ML models for various applications in fashion retail (e.g., personalized recommendations, visual search, trend forecasting)
    • Automate repetitive work, and enable rapid experimentation
  • Connect
    • Develop and maintain robust data pipelines for training and serving ML models
    • Implement efficient data processing and feature engineering pipelines
    • Collaborate with data engineers to ensure high-quality, reliable data inputs for ML models
  • Monitor
    • Build continuous monitoring of model performance
    • Develop automated retraining pipelines to keep models up-to-date
    • Troubleshoot and debug issues in production ML systems
  • Collaborate
    • Work closely with the team to deliver innovative AI/ML product experiences
    • Productionize ML models, and improve model architectures
    • Partner with product managers to translate business requirements and user journeys into technical solutions

Who you are

  • Advanced degree in Computer Science, Information Retrieval, Machine Learning, or a related field
  • 5+ years of experience in machine learning engineering or similar roles
  • Able to solve hard problems independently, while meshing with a team to accomplish shared goals
  • Systems experience
    • Strong systems and backend engineering skills, including service design, testing, deployment, and monitoring; Kubernetes experience is a plus
    • Strong programming skills in Python; familiarity with other languages is a plus
    • Proficiency in working with large datasets and distributed computing systems
    • Proficiency in cloud platforms (e.g., AWS, GCP, Azure) for ML model deployment
    • Experience with ML model serving technologies (e.g., TensorFlow Serving, ONNX)
    • Willingness to learn Go, Typescript, or whatever programming language is needed to do the job
    • Knowledge of containerization and orchestration tools (e.g., Docker, Kubernetes)
  • AI and ML experience
    • Solid understanding of machine learning algorithms, deep learning, and statistical modeling
    • Extensive experience with ML frameworks such as TensorFlow, PyTorch, or Scikit-learn
    • Experience with natural language processing (NLP) for applications like chatbots or search
    • Familiarity with recommender systems and personalization algorithms
    • Familiarity with learning to rank, embedding, search relevance, and search relevance evaluation
    • Experience in deploying ML models to production environments
    • Understanding of ML ops practices and tools for continuous integration and deployment of ML models
    • Experiencing improving AI/ML product features through the use of data, feedback, and analysis

Additional Valuable Experience

  • Fashion or e-commerce industry
  • Deep knowledge of computer vision techniques, particularly as applied to fashion and retail
  • Graph neural networks or knowledge graphs
  • Reinforcement learning techniques
  • Open-source ML projects or research publications
  • Data privacy and ethical AI practices
  • GPU acceleration and distributed training of large-scale models

What we offer

  • Competitive salary, equity and benefits (medical, dental, vision, 401k, etc.)
  • Flexible vacation and remote working
  • The opportunity to be part of a groundbreaking, AI-focused company.
  • Collaborative work environment with a team of talented, fun-loving individuals.
  • Opportunity to learn and grow in your career while shaping the future of fashion, shopping and technology

Commitment to Diversity

Daydream is proud to be an Equal Opportunity Employer. We celebrate diversity and are committed to creating an inclusive environment for all employees, regardless of race, color, religion, gender, sexual orientation, gender identity, age, national origin, or disability status.

 

Daydream

Daydream is an innovative fashion technology startup revolutionizing the industry with AI.

Artificial Intelligence
Fashion
Startups
Technology

Other jobs at Daydream

 

 

 

 

 

 

 

 

View all Daydream jobs

Why OmniJobs?

  • Rare & hidden jobs
  • New jobs every day
  • No expired job posts
  • All jobs in English

Receive emails about similar jobs

Get alerts to your inbox about new open jobs that are similar to this one.

🇺🇸 United States
Machine Learning Developer
Remote

No spam. No ads. Unsubscribe anytime.

Similar jobs